SECTION VIID<br />

CANDI MODULE<br />

CANdi Module<br />

This section applies only to GM vehicles equipped with the new GM LAN/CAN (General Motors<br />

Local Area Network/Controller Area Network). Please disregard this section if your dealership<br />

currently does not have any vehicles supported by this application.<br />

GM vehicles use class 2, low-speed (10.4 K baud rate) systems. A limited number of vehicle platforms<br />

(e.g. Saturn Ion, Cadillac XLR) are equipped with the new GM LAN/CAN system. This type of application<br />

has a single-wire CAN bus for body controls, a medium-speed CAN bus for information and entertainment,<br />

and a high-speed CAN bus for powertrain (OBD II <strong>com</strong>pliant modules). A new diagnostic interface—the<br />

Controller Area Network diagnostic interface (CANdi) has been developed to address these needs. The<br />

CANdi module (Figure VIID-1, Figure VIID-2) serves as an enhancement to the <strong>Tech</strong> 2 and <strong>com</strong>pletes the<br />

interface necessary to <strong>com</strong>municate with future on-board <strong>com</strong>puter systems.<br />
